Manchester City fans have been reacting to a post on Twitter which relays another update on the club’s reported target Sergi Roberto, who is expected to be sold this summer.
Roberto, whose current contract at Camp Nou is due to expire in the summer of 2022, had a very underwhelming La Liga campaign as Barcelona finished third under the management of Ronald Koeman.
Pep Guardiola had reportedly previously wanted Sergi Roberto last season but he refused as he wanted to wait and see if he was still in Barça’s plans.
According to Spanish source Sport (via Goal), Man City are still keen to sign Roberto and have made an initial approach about a deal.
His contract expires in 2022 and it’s unclear whether he will be offered a new one, meaning Barcelona might be forced to sell this summer.
Roberto is one of Pep Guardiola‘s top targets to improve his midfield. He already has Ilkay Gundogan, Rodri and veteran enforcer Fernandinho available, but the Spaniard would help to provide an extra bit of quality.
